Aussie Rules – The New Trading Landscape for Australian Equities

The first in a series of white papers exploring the impact of multi-market equities trading in Australia, following changes to its market integrity legislation, this paper puts the Australian experience into a global context and investigates how all parties involved can best adjust to meet the challenges ahead.


Fidessa’s paper assesses the practical implications of the regulatory framework established by the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C). It compares these to similar developments in other key geographies, notably MiFID in Europe, RegNMS in the US and UMIR in Canada, highlighting important differences that will determine the unique characteristics of the Australian marketplace as it evolves.
